Bill is 25 years old and Jenny is 29 years old
Step-by-step explanation:
Systems of Equations:
J = 4 + B
J + B = 54
Substitute J into the first equation.
4 + B + B = 54
Add like terms.
4 + 2B = 54
Isolate the variable.
4 + 2B = 54
-4 -4
2B = 50
2B/2 = 50/2
B = 25 years old
Plug in B into the second equation of the system.
J + B = 54
J + 25 = 54
Isolate the variable.
J + 25 = 54
-25 -25
J = 29 years old
Check your answer. Pick whatever equation in the system and plug in your answers.
J = 4 + B
29 = 4 + 25
29 = 29
